Students will explore the dynamic relationships between the Earth, Moon, and Sun through hands-on model construction. They will gain an understanding of orbital mechanics, including the causes of day and night, seasons, lunar phases, and eclipses. The kit encourages inquiry-based learning, critical thinking, and spatial reasoning as students manipulate the model to observe and predict celestial movements. Key concepts include rotation, revolution, axial tilt, and the relative positions of celestial bodies.
This product is designed for students in Years 3 to 8, aligning with Science and STEM curriculum outcomes. It is suitable for classroom instruction, STEM clubs, and extension activities. Subject areas include Earth and Space Science, Physics, and cross-curricular STEM projects.
This kit directly supports the Australian Curriculum: Science (ACSSU048 – Earth’s rotation and revolution, ACSSU078 – Earth’s place in the solar system) and STEM F-10 learning outcomes. No coding required. The Earth Moon Sun Orbit Model Kit is a fully mechanical, hands-on teaching tool that does not require programming or digital devices. Teachers can focus on direct observation and discussion of astronomical concepts without technical setup.
The kit requires minimal setup. Place the model on a flat, stable surface with adequate lighting for observation. The LED Sun requires 2 x AA batteries (not included). The crank mechanism operates smoothly for whole-class demonstrations or small group work. Recommended group size: 2-4 students per kit. No additional materials are needed; however, a whiteboard or projector can enhance discussions. The model is durable and designed for repeated classroom use.
